O R D E R

The present Criminal Original Petition has been filed seeking to quash the proceedings against the petitioner in S.C.No.121 of 2025 pending on the file of the Additional District Court, Hosur. 1/4

When the matter was taken up for hearing, the learned counsel for the petitioner sought permission of this Court to withdraw this petition and also made an endorsement to that effect. However, he further submitted that the petitioner/A7, who was implicated in this case only as an abettor, was not present at the scene of occurrence and that there is no direct evidence against her, therefore, her personal appearance for the purpose of identification may not be required. Hence, he sought the indulgence of this Court, to dispense with the personal appearance of the petitioner before the trial Court.

3.

In view of the submission and endorsement made by the learned counsel appearing for the petitioner as regards withdrawal, this Criminal Original Petition is dismissed as withdrawn. Consequently, the connected miscellaneous petitions are closed. However, the personal appearance of the petitioner before the trial Court is dispensed with, except for the receipt of copies, initial questioning, framing of charges, questioning under Section 313 Cr.P.C., passing of judgment, or any other date as may be required by the trial Court. The petitioner shall be duly represented by her counsel before the trial Court.

It is made clear that the petitioner shall make herself available before the trial Court for the purpose of identification, if insisted upon by the trial Court.
